Transaction 23805e44da76cf95ad839175fb30f0f563cc5e6418b3315764118ce5d643256c

2 Input
2 Outputs
  • 23805e44da76cf95ad839175fb30f0f563cc5e6418b3315764118ce5d643256c:0
  • value  13522000
    address  31zDejsJiZQKp1eK1bHJhLythAKhyMECad
  • 23805e44da76cf95ad839175fb30f0f563cc5e6418b3315764118ce5d643256c:1
  • value  4855700
    address  1HKp9sHAqS7x3KgSYGDVtxzUMFeNDoHxLa